What Is an AI Fashion Agency? A 2026 Explainer
The term AI fashion agency entered fashion industry vocabulary around 2024 and has become a category in 2026. Unlike a traditional creative agency and unlike a self-serve AI tool, an AI fashion agency sits in the middle: a done-for-you creative team whose production engine is AI. Here is what that means in practice.
Definition
An AI fashion agency is a creative services firm that delivers fashion imagery, campaigns, and content using generative AI as its primary production tool. The agency handles briefing, creative direction, generation, QA, retouching, and delivery. The client experiences the same interaction they would with a traditional creative agency — a brief in, finished assets out — but the production pipeline underneath is AI-powered.
What an AI fashion agency does
Typical services: AI fashion photography, AI fashion photoshoots, AI lookbook creation, AI campaign creation, AI model generation, AI PDP refreshes, AI localization (re-rendering same campaign for different markets), AI social cutdowns, sometimes AI video.
What it does not do
Most AI fashion agencies are not doing media buying, PR, brand strategy, or offline marketing. They are specialist creative production partners. Brands combine them with a traditional marketing stack.
Who it serves
DTC fashion brands scaling beyond what traditional photography can cost-effectively support. Enterprise retailers with catalog-scale content needs. Traditional creative agencies white-labeling AI production capacity for their own fashion clients. Marketing teams inside non-fashion categories adjacent to fashion (beauty, lifestyle, homewares) where the agency's model library transfers.
Why agencies not tools
Agencies absorb production overhead that tools push back on the client. For brands whose teams are already stretched, the agency is the faster path from strategic intent to shipped asset. For brands with lots of internal production muscle and low volume, a tool can work.
